Give me a definition of "Context effect".

A context effect refers to the influence that the surrounding environment or circumstances have on perception, cognition, decision-making, or behavior. This effect suggests that how something is perceived or understood can be significantly impacted by the context in which it is presented or experienced. Context effects can manifest in various ways, such as priming, framing, or situational cues, and they play a crucial role in shaping human experiences and responses to stimuli.

Give me 10 example scenarios of "Context effect"

Certainly, here are ten examples of context effects:

  1. Restaurant Pricing: The perception of a meal's value may vary depending on whether it's priced at a fine dining establishment or a casual eatery, even if the quality and quantity of the food are the same.

  2. Advertising Placement: A product advertised in a prestigious magazine may be perceived as higher quality compared to the same product advertised in a tabloid, simply due to the different contexts in which the ads appear.

  3. Color Perception: The same shade of blue may appear brighter or darker depending on the colors surrounding it. For instance, the blue might seem brighter against a dark background but darker against a lighter background.

  4. Memory Recall: Memories of an event can be influenced by the environment in which they are recalled. For example, a past vacation might seem more enjoyable when reminiscing about it during a pleasant gathering with friends.

  5. Social Behavior: People may behave differently in a formal business meeting compared to a casual social gathering, adapting their behavior based on the context of the situation.

  6. Judicial Decisions: Legal judgments may vary based on factors such as courtroom decorum, presentation of evidence, and the demeanor of those involved, highlighting the influence of context on decision-making.

  7. Product Packaging: Consumers may perceive the same product differently depending on its packaging, associating certain designs or colors with higher quality or specific attributes.

  8. Language Comprehension: The meaning of a word or phrase can change depending on the context in which it is used. For instance, the word "bank" can refer to a financial institution or the side of a river, with the context determining its interpretation.

  9. Emotional Responses: Emotions can be influenced by the environment, with individuals experiencing different emotional reactions depending on the context. For example, a sad movie might evoke stronger emotions when watched alone compared to when watched in a crowded theater.

  10. Educational Settings: Learning outcomes may vary depending on the learning environment, with factors such as classroom layout, teaching style, and peer interactions all contributing to the context effect on academic performance.

If you should make an ontology of the "Context effect", what classes and properties would you create?

Creating an ontology for the "Context Effect" involves identifying relevant classes (concepts) and properties (relationships) to represent the various aspects and relationships within this domain. Here's a simplified ontology:

Classes:

  1. Context: Represents the environment, circumstances, or setting in which an effect occurs.

  2. Stimulus: Represents the object, event, or situation to which an individual is exposed.

  3. Perception: Represents the individual's interpretation or understanding of a stimulus.

  4. Behavior: Represents the actions or responses exhibited by an individual in response to a stimulus.

  5. Cognition: Represents mental processes such as thinking, reasoning, and decision-making influenced by context.

  6. Memory: Represents the storage and retrieval of information influenced by context.

  7. Emotion: Represents the affective responses influenced by context.

  8. Judgment/Decision: Represents the process of making a choice or reaching a conclusion influenced by context.

Properties:

  1. hasContext: Describes the relationship between a stimulus and the context in which it is presented.

  2. affectsPerception: Describes how a context affects an individual's perception of a stimulus.

  3. influencesBehavior: Describes how a context influences an individual's behavior in response to a stimulus.

  4. impactsCognition: Describes how a context impacts an individual's cognitive processes.

  5. modifiesMemory: Describes how a context modifies an individual's memory storage and retrieval.

  6. elicitsEmotion: Describes how a context elicits emotional responses in individuals.

  7. guidesJudgment: Describes how a context guides an individual's judgment or decision-making process.

Relationships:

  1. Context affects Perception, Behavior, Cognition, Memory, Emotion, and Judgment: These relationships illustrate the multidimensional impact of context on various aspects of human experience and behavior.

  2. Stimulus is presented in a Context: This relationship captures the association between a stimulus and the context in which it is encountered.

Classes and Properties We Have Used

Our Classes:

ContextEffect: Subclass of Bias, specifically representing Context Effect.

Context: Represents the environment or situation.

CognitiveBias: Represents the overarching concept of cognitive biases.

Perception: The process by which individuals organize, interpret, and make sense of sensory information from the environment.

BiasedAgent: Represents an entity that experiences the bias.

Our Properties:

hasStimulus: Describes the relationship between an individual and the stimulus they are exposed to.

isAffectedBy: Describes the relationship between a cognitive bias and an individual on the base of influence.

influences: An entity having and effect on the other entity

isBoundTo: Reflects the relationship between Context Effect and entity that it is bound to.
